Startpage and DDG in effect proxy your searches. Google and Microsoft see the aggregate searches from all Startpage or DDG users. Not individual ones.
Now admittedly with this latest change on Startpage containing an identifier in some search result this system is broken. But it is a good system if it works.

This is actually the opposite of how things work.
The jurisdiction of the VPN provider generally takes precedence over the jurisdiction of individual servers. A VPN’s jurisdiction is determined by where the company is legally based or incorporated, not by the locations of its servers.
See
A country can always seize the VPN providers server. This is why having a VPN provider that does not log is so important. Since even if a server is seized there is no useful information.
